Continue reading >>, Between 32 - 36 weeks are what we know to be the toughest time for gestational diabetes. All rights reserved. 1998-2023 Mayo Foundation for Medical Education and Research (MFMER). After this time, the release of hormones slows down andease off meaning insulin resistance may improve slightly and your blood sugar levels may start to normalise, requiring a reduction in insulin therapy if you have been using insulin and you may need to increase the amount of carbohydrates eaten to keep levels stabilised. To understand what's going on, we need to understand a bit about gestational diabetes and how it works Gestational diabetes is a progressive condition Gestational diabetes typically presents itself between 24 - 28 weeks. Those diagnosed with gestational diabetes are not able to increase insulin production to meet the additional requirement, or they cannot use the insulin which has been made effectively and so blood sugar levels remain too high.
